Why I may sell off govt refineries when elected – Atiku

Published

on

The Presidential Candidate of the Peoples Democratic Party (PDP), Atiku Abubakar, has revealed plans to sell off all of Nigeria’s refineries to businessmen when elected as president come 2023.

Atiku disclosed this in an exclusive interview with the Voice of America (VOA Hausa) during his visit to Washington DC, America.

According to him, “My position on this is not new, I already said years ago, I will sell them, because if you give it to the businessmen, they will run these refineries better.”

Atiku, also revealed how he would deal with the problem of oil theft when elected.

His words, “This is a different problem that we have to see how we can use the power of the government to stop it because there must be cooperation between the NNPC and the security agencies who are responsible to look after Oil pipelines laid.

“Nigeria is blessed with three oil refineries. One in Kaduna, Warri, and Port Harcourt.

Meantime, the investigation revealed that none of the above was working properly. Consequently, most of the refined oil used in Nigeria is imported from foreign countries.
